A Local’s Guide to The Lodge at Tahoe Donner
Placed among the pines of Truckee, California, The Lodge at Tahoe Donner blends refined dining with rustic Sierra charm. This popular spot is more than just a restaurant; it’s a venue, a community hub, and a peaceful retreat surrounded by scenic mountain views.
Whether you’re planning a romantic dinner, a lakeside wedding, or simply searching for a satisfying menu after a day outdoors, The Lodge offers an experience that feels both upscale and comfortably local.
What Is the Lodge at Tahoe Donner Known For?
The Lodge is celebrated for its elegant yet approachable atmosphere. With its warm wood interior, stone fireplace, and sweeping views of the Tahoe Donner Golf Course and the Sierra Nevada, it’s a favorite among locals and visitors alike.
As part of the Tahoe Donner resort community, this restaurant and pub offers a seasonally rotating menu featuring fresh produce, local meats, and house-made desserts. The combination of top-tier service, award-winning wine, and cozy alpine setting makes it a standout destination in Truckee.
But it’s not just about the food, the Lodge is also home to a scenic pavilion for events, a friendly pub for casual meals, and beautifully appointed rooms for intimate private gatherings.

Must-Try Dishes and Drinks at Lodge at Tahoe Donner
The Lodge restaurant and pub menu is built around locally sourced, seasonal ingredients, with a focus on regional California cuisine. Highlights often include:
- Seared duck breast with a berry glaze
- Pan-roasted scallops over wild mushroom risotto
- Elk chops with red wine demi-glace
- Seasonal soups made from local produce
- House-made pasta dishes
The pub offers more casual fare, think gourmet burgers, truffle fries, and crispy fish tacos. For those looking to pair their meal with something special, the wine list features both local Sierra Foothills vintages and international favorites. Signature cocktails like the Donner Mule and Tahoe Old Fashioned also stand out.
Desserts are worth saving room for, especially the flourless chocolate cake and house-made gelato.
When to Go and What to Know Before You Arrive
The Lodge is open year-round, with each season offering its own unique charm. In summer, outdoor seating fills quickly, especially around sunset, so reservations are highly recommended. Winter months bring a cozy indoor atmosphere, where diners can warm up fireside after a snowy day on the slopes.
A few helpful tips before you go:
- Reservations are strongly encouraged, especially on weekends and holidays.
- Smart casual attire is appropriate—think nice jeans or a sweater with boots.
- The Lodge is located within the Tahoe Donner property, with easy access and free on-site parking.
- Check the current menu online for seasonal updates.
- Happy hour is a local favorite, often running Tuesday through Friday with great price deals on drinks and bites.
Weddings and Events at The Lodge
The Lodge is also one of the most sought-after wedding venues in the Truckee-Tahoe area. Couples choose this setting for its blend of natural beauty and refined elegance. The outdoor pavilion offers sweeping lake and forest views, while the indoor spaces feature high-beamed ceilings and rustic stonework.
As a wedding venue, The Lodge provides full event service, from custom menus to wine pairings and professional coordination. The onsite team handles everything from small elopements to full-scale events.
The venue also hosts private dinners, anniversaries, and corporate retreats, each with the same level of care and elevated service.

Nearby Attractions to Pair with Your Visit
Planning your day around a visit to The Lodge? Here are nearby attractions to explore before or after your meal:
- Donner Lake – A beautiful spot for kayaking, paddleboarding, or a walk along the shore.
- Tahoe Donner Golf Course – One of the most scenic mountain courses in Northern California.
- Historic Downtown Truckee – Boutique shops, galleries, and wine tasting rooms just a few minutes away.
- Tahoe Donner Cross Country and Downhill Ski Areas – A winter favorite for snow lovers.
- Hale’s – A charming country shop nearby, perfect for browsing local goods.
